Psychiatry
Psychiatry is a branch of medicine that focuses on the diagnosis, treatment, and prevention of mental disorders, using pharmacological therapies and psychotherapy.
A psychiatric consultation is recommended for individuals with:
- diagnosed or suspected mental health disorders;
- chronic medical conditions that may affect mental health;
- risk factors for mental illness, such as prolonged stress, trauma, or a family history of mental disorders.
When Is a Psychiatric Consultation Necessary?
A psychiatric evaluation is essential when symptoms such as the following occur:
- apathy, social withdrawal, and lack of interest in interacting with others;
- difficulty concentrating and problems with logical thinking;
- memory issues and disorganized speech;
- hypersensitivity to external stimuli (noise, light, touch, smells) and avoidance of triggering situations;
- struggles with daily functioning at work or school;
- intense fears, paranoia, or suspicious thoughts;
- delusional thinking and exaggerated perception of one’s understanding of reality;
- sudden changes in sleep or appetite;
- neglect of personal hygiene and disinterest in personal well-being;
- strong emotional fluctuations and sudden mood swings;
- feelings of detachment from reality and disconnection from surroundings.
If you recognize any of these symptoms in yourself or someone close to you, it’s important to seek help from a specialist for proper assessment and treatment.
